Howards Lowestoft

Lowestoft is the most easterly town in the United Kingdom and enjoys a reasonable level of tourism in the summer months with a large number of local tourist attractions including Pleasurewood Hills, Africa Alive and Somerleyton Hall and Gardens.

The nearest city to Lowestoft is Norwich which is approximately 30 miles inland and is linked to it by road and rail. It's also the home of our nearest airport, Norwich International. London is a little over 100 miles away.
